Financial Reporting Analyst

1 month ago


Tempe, United States Mercy College Full time

Currently, I am staffing for a Financial Reporting Analyst position in Tempe, AZ. We are specifically looking for candidates holding: Skills: Strong understanding of US GAAP and SEC reporting requirements. Experience in financial reporting, accounting, and analysis.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ite, particularly Excel. Excellent communication and collaboration skills.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ities. Ability to manage multiple priorities and work in a fast-paced environment. Description: As a Financial Reporting Analyst, you will assist in the preparation of annual and quarterly financial reports in compliance with US GAAP, SEC, and other financial reporting requirements. You will prepare required supporting schedules and documents, assess financial reporting information received from other functional areas and service providers, and draft financial statement footnotes. Additionally, you will assist in the implementation and compliance with new and proposed accounting and reporting standards, and complete account reconciliations on complex areas of accounting.
